Relationships between antecedent rainfall and debris flows in Jiangjia Ravine, China

摘要

Based on observations in Jiangjia Ravine, the occurrence of debris flow is examined on the basis of antecedent precipitation (AP). In this study, we distinguish between indirect antecedent precipitation (IAP), direct antecedent precipitation (DAP), and triggering precipitation (TP), which is helpful for establishing precipitation indices for forecasting debris flow. We carried out a case study on 46 debris-flow events in Jiangjia Ravine with related precipitation data. Results show that the contribution of IAP and DAP to debris flow is 44% while the triggering precipitation (1 h intensity) is only 37%. Antecedent precipitation brings about changes in soil moisture and influences the intensity and quantity of rainfall necessary to trigger debris flows.
